Produktbeschreibung
From beloved author and artist Julie Flett comes a heartwarming true story about love, friendship, and the playful nature of cats. Margaux and her cat May became friends when Margaux was just six years old. They grew up together, sharing countless memories along the way. One day, May the cat goes missing and Margaux can’t find her. Together, everyone searches for May the cat. Was she under the porch? Maybe on the roof? Where could she have gone? My Friend May features: * A glossary of Cree words used throughout the book * Backmatter content that includes a pronunciation guide Based on true events, this fun and heartwarming story, accompanied by Julie Flett’s beloved art, invites readers to share their own cat stories and is a tribute to love and the balance between all beings, and the experiences and emotions that connect us all.
Autorenporträt
Julie Flett is a Cree-Métis author, illustrator, and artist who has received numerous awards for her books, including two Governor General’s Awards, the American Indian Youth Literature Award, and the TD Canadian Children’s Literature Award. Her books have been selected for Best of the Year lists by dozens of media outlets, including the Washington Post, Publishers Weekly, the Horn Book, School Library Journal, the Globe and Mail, and Kirkus Reviews. Her critically acclaimed picture books Birdsong, We All Play, and Let’s Go! are also published by Greystone Kids.
